Soy Milk & Brown Sugar Syrup Pain de Campagne
- 220 grams Wheat flour milled from domestically grown wheat
- 30 grams Whole wheat flour
- 4 grams Salt
- 30 grams Kuromitsu
- 160 grams Soy milk
- 3 grams Instant dry yeast
- Combine and knead together all the ingredients.
- Once kneaded together allow to rise until doubled in volume (1st rising).
- Deflate the dough, round it off, and leave to rest for 15 minutes.
- Form into a round, smooth loaf and place into a floured banneton (bread-rising mold) for its 2nd rising.
- Slash the top of the loaf and mist with water.
- Preheat the oven to 250C, then lower the temperature to 230C and bake for 7 minutes.
- Then lower to 200C and bake for another 17 minutes.
